On May 2, Beijing time, the Warriors narrowly won 117-116 in the second round of playoffs against the Grizzlies, and in this game, the referee's decision on the expulsion of Draymond Green also caused fans to discuss and dissatisfaction.

Referee Kane Fitzgerald, speaking about Draymond Green's expulsion, said that Green's "unnecessary and excessive" physical contact with Brandon Clark also led to Green receiving a second-degree malicious foul:

Warriors head coach Steve Kerr also discussed the foul after the game, telling reporters he was "surprised" that the foul was ultimately ruled a second-degree foul:

While the referee's post-match response represents the accountability and transparency of the referee members, such an explanation is clearly unconvincing to the public for fans who question whether Green's foul should rise to the second level of malicious foul and be immediately expelled.

In terms of the whole game, even if Green is ousted, the Warriors can still win the game in the end. However, it should be noted that the Warriors in the 2016 Finals were reversed by the Cavaliers due to Green's suspension, which is still a big regret for Green's career.

However, this year's playoff Warriors do not need to face the Lakers led by LeBron James, and the Warriors seem to still have a very good competitive team.
